When Silence Revealed the Truth: A Story of Strength and Choice

Grief followed her home quietly, settling into the corners of rooms she once filled with hope. Returning from the hospital without the future she had imagined felt unreal, as if the world had moved forward while she stood still.

What made it harder was not only the loss itself, but the absence of kindness waiting for her. Words meant to comfort never came.

Instead, cold silence and sharp remarks made it clear that her pain was being measured, judged, and dismissed. In that moment, she understood that staying would mean enduring more than she could bear.

When the comment was spoken—careless and cruel—it felt heavier than the suitcase she packed that same day. Her husband said nothing, and that silence spoke louder than any insult. She left without an argument, choosing distance over dignity lost.

At her parents’ home, she expected exhaustion to overtake her, but sleep would not come. As she unpacked her things, her hands paused when she noticed unfamiliar papers tucked carefully at the bottom of her bag. Three photographs and a legal document rested there, placed deliberately, as if waiting for her to find them.

The images showed a young child standing in worn clothes, his expression serious beyond his years.

There was nothing dramatic about the pictures—no visible harm, just quiet neglect that spoke through details. As she studied his face, something stirred within her. The resemblance was undeniable. The document explained what words could not: the child was connected to her husband’s past,

a responsibility long ignored and hidden. The shock did not come with anger at first, but with clarity. The cruelty she had faced suddenly made sense, though it did not excuse it.

In the days that followed, grief transformed into resolve. She realized her loss did not make her weak, nor did it erase her capacity to care. The discovery changed the course of her life, not through revenge or confrontation, but through truth. She chose to step away from what had hurt her and toward

a future built on honesty and compassion. Healing did not happen all at once, but it began the moment she stopped accepting silence as love. In reclaiming her voice, she learned that strength can emerge quietly—and that sometimes, the most meaningful new beginnings come after the hardest endings.
